by Samantha Libraty Sophomore Mackenzie Dreese and eight of her friends are selling candy throughout the school this week for Feeding Frenzy, a fundraising campaign for Lawrence meal center Cor Unum.

by Alex Feit Carpentry students have begun volunteering for Newton at Home, a community service outreach program aiming to improve the comfort and independence of senior citizens, according to carpentry teacher Garrett Tingle.

by Kristian Lundberg As coach Roy Dow put it, the name on the back of the jersey was much more important than the name on the front. On the rainy turf at Concord-Carlisle, boys’ soccer defeated Brookline 2-0 Saturday thanks to a brace from senior Luke Westman, but the final score depicts only part of the story.
